ONE of the fiercest rivalries in the NRL is back with the annual Bulldogs v Rabbitohs Good Friday blockbuster set to light up ANZ Stadium.

A crowd of nearly 40,000 fans turned out to see the clash between the two clubs in 2016 and there's sure to be fireworks for the monster game in 2017.
